How they compare
Bhutan currently reports 26.59 % change on previous year against 26.41 % change on previous year in Croatia, a difference of 0.18 % change on previous year.
The two have swapped places 17 times across 33 shared years of data; in 1993 it was Croatia ahead.
Bhutan ranks 44th and Croatia ranks 45th of 182 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Bhutan averaged higher in 2 and Croatia in 2.

About this data
The year-on-year percentage change in Total reserves (includes gold, current US$). Computed from consecutive annual observations; years either side of a gap are skipped rather than bridged.
